Proposed New Allianz Stadium In Sydney Will Have Two Configurations

The proposed new arena to replace Allianz Stadium "will include giant LED light screens to create a more intimate atmosphere for club games that attract smaller than capacity crowds," according to the Sydney DAILY TELEGRAPH. There has been concern the stadium that would hold at least 55,000 spectators "is too large for regular season" National Rugby League, A-League and Super Rugby games, which "often attract crowds of less than half that capacity." The Sydney Cricket Ground Trust, however, "has tendered for a stadium that can be used in two distinct modes -- 'championship mode' where the stadium is fully open and 'club mode' with a more intimate atmosphere for about 30,000 fans." The drawings "are only initial impressions." But the Trust "has asked architects that all proposals include a vast LED curtain that will block the upper tier for smaller events in order to create a virtually smaller stadium." SCG Trust CEO Jamie Barkley: "I’m not aware of this being done anywhere else in the world because elsewhere they design stadiums for the expected demand of one club or one sport. But we think the two modes will allow us to deliver super match day experiences for fans of football codes on different occasions." Barkley "did not want to speculate on the exact capacity, cost or location of new Allianz Stadium" with negotiations continuing. But as some measure a 65,000-seat Australian Football League stadium currently being built in Perth is expected to cost about A$1.1B ($810M) (DAILY TELEGRAPH, 10/15).
